Women's Track Competes at Vikings Classic, Drake Relays

A Culver-Stockton women's track and field split squad team competed in the the Vikings Classic at Grand View University and the Drake Relays in Des Moines, Iowa, Friday afternoon.

At the Vikings Classic, Emma Smith and Faith Younce each recorded first place finishes in their respective events. 

Smith captured the 100-meter dash in a time of 12.71 seconds while Younce claimed the 5000-meter run in a time of 20:52.33. Emma Berry finished second to Younce in the 5000 with a time of 21:16.92.

Zoi Smith won one event and placed seventh in another event among the field events. Smith won the pole vault with a mark of 8 feet, 11 3/4 inches, and finished seventh in the javelin throw with a toss of 87 feet, 10 inches.

Emma Staats finished ahead of Smith in the javelin, throwing the spear 89 feet, 10 inches, to place sixth overall. 

In the hammer throw, Donyall Sharp finished fourth with a toss of 138 feet, 9 inches.

A small group of Wildcats competed in three relay races at the Drake Relays Friday. C-SC finished 12th in the 4x1600 relay with a time of 23:09.46 and 24th in the 4x400 relay with a time of 4:13.46. C-SC was disqualified in the 4x200 relay.

The Wildcats are scheduled to compete at the Heart of America Athletic Conference Outdoor Championships next Friday and Saturday, May 2-3 at Central Methodist University in Fayette, Mo.
